Visiting FCI Bastrop: Guidelines and Procedures
Planning a tour to Federal Correctional Institution (FCI) Bastrop? Here are some essential procedures to ensure a smooth and efficient experience. Before your entrance, it's crucial to complete the required forms. This typically contains personal information, identification, and the purpose of your occurrence. Once your submission is approved, you'll receive precise instructions regarding scheduling your meeting.
On the day of your scheduled visit, be sure to appear at least 45 minutes prior of your designated time. Ensure you have a valid form of identification and any other requirements specified in your confirmation. During your visit, adhere to all staff instructions and remain polite at all times. Remember, maintaining a safe and secure environment is paramount.
- Stay clear of bringing any prohibited items, such as electronic devices, weapons, or contraband.
- Obey all search procedures conducted by guards.
- Preserve appropriate demeanor throughout your trip.
